通過Cockpit輕鬆管理 CentOS 8/RHEL 8

Cockpit 是一個基於 Web 的服務器管理工具,可用於 CentOS 和 RHEL 系統。最近發佈的 CentOS 8 和 RHEL 8,其中 cockpit 是默認的服務器管理工具。它的軟件包在默認的 CentOS 8 和 RHEL 8 倉庫中就有。Cockpit 是一個有用的基於 Web 的 GUI 工具,系統管理員可以通過該工具監控和管理 Linux 服務器,它還可用於管理服務器、容器、虛擬機中的網絡和存儲,以及檢查系統和應用的日誌。

在本文中,我們將演示如何在 CentOS 8 和 RHEL 8 中安裝和設置 Cockpit。

在 CentOS 8/RHEL 8 上安裝和設置Cockpit

登錄你的 CentOS 8/RHEL 8,打開終端並執行以下 dnf 命令:

[root@linuxtechi ~]# dnf install cockpit -y

運行以下命令啟用並啟動 cockpit 服務:

[root@linuxtechi ~]# systemctl start cockpit.socket

[root@linuxtechi ~]# systemctl enable cockpit.socket

使用以下命令在系統防火牆中允許 Cockpit 端口:

[root@linuxtechi ~]# firewall-cmd --permanent --add-service=cockpit

[root@linuxtechi ~]# firewall-cmd --reload

驗證 cockpit 服務是否已啟動和運行,執行以下命令:

[root@linuxtechi ~]# systemctl status cockpit.socket

[root@linuxtechi ~]# ss -tunlp | grep cockpit

[root@linuxtechi ~]# ps auxf|grep cockpit

在 CentOS 8/RHEL 8 上訪問 Cockpit

正如我們在上面命令的輸出中看到的,cockpit 正在監聽 tcp 9090 端口,打開你的 Web 瀏覽器並輸入 url:https://:9090


通過Cockpit輕鬆管理 CentOS 8/RHEL 8

用有管理員權限的用戶名,或者我們也可以使用 root 用戶的密碼登錄。如果要將管理員權限分配給任何本地用戶,請執行以下命令

[root@linuxtechi ~]# usermod -G wheel user

這裡 user 是我的本地用戶,

在輸入用戶密碼後,選擇 “Reuse my password for privileged tasks”,然後單擊 “Log In”,然後我們看到以下頁面:


通過Cockpit輕鬆管理 CentOS 8/RHEL 8


通過Cockpit輕鬆管理 CentOS 8/RHEL 8


通過Cockpit輕鬆管理 CentOS 8/RHEL 8


通過Cockpit輕鬆管理 CentOS 8/RHEL 8

cockpit web來管理系統真的很方便,可以管理網絡、防火牆、存儲、容器、性能、軟件、系統更新等很多功能,有想試試的可以去安裝 。

使用RHEL 8 Web控制檯管理系統:以下是官方介紹

https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/8/html/managing_systems_using_the_rhel_8_web_console/index


分享到:


相關文章: